The package python-j1m.sphinxautointerface was added to Fedora for the
use of the python-ZODB package.  It packages a fork of
sphinxcontrib-zopeext.  A new release of ZODB is out and it drops the
fork in favor of sphinxcontrib-zopeext.  As far as I can tell, once I
update python-ZODB to use the (newly added)
python-sphinxcontrib-zopeext package, there will be no users left in
Fedora.  I intend to retire it.  If you have a reason for keeping it
in Fedora, please let me know this week and I will pass it to you
instead.
